Practical Notes Every Embroidery Designer Should Run Through

Before stitching your first project with Cute Pregnancy Pregnancy Icons:

  1. Test on scrap fabric matching your final substrate — linen, cotton poplin, and terry behave very differently under dense satin stitch
  2. Check thread color contrast: black thread on off-white linen reads elegantly; the same combo on heather gray may need a slightly heavier underlay
  3. Review stitch density — some icons (like the ultrasound frame) have tighter interior geometry; reduce density by 5–8% if you’re working with lightweight stabilizer
  4. Confirm hoop size compatibility — group layouts may require repositioning; isolate individual icons for maximum flexibility
  5. Inspect small details at actual stitch-out size: the embryo’s curvature and placenta’s vascular lines should remain distinct, not merge into blobs
  6. Mock it up in both light and dark backgrounds — these icons thrive in tonal contrast, not just color contrast
  7. Use proper stabilizer: medium-weight cut-away for knits, tear-away + light cut-away for wovens, and water-soluble film for textured surfaces like terry
  8. Remember its strength lies in restraint — resist adding decorative flourishes unless they serve your brand voice. Let the icons speak for themselves.
